Deliver patient-family centered care utilizing evidence-based practice standards of quality, safety, and service. Perform core competencies including assessment, planning, intervention, and evaluation in a culturally competent manner.
Requires an active Florida RN license and at least seven months of experience in BMT or Oncology. An Associate or Bachelor's degree in Nursing is required, along with BLS and ACLS certifications.
The Direct Patient Care Registered Nurse- DPC RN is a licensed professional able to demonstrate the following proficiency and mastery of the core competencies: assessment, technical skills, communication, critical thinking, interpersonal skills, planning, intervention, evaluation, flexibility, organizational skills, professional accountability, leadership and service who delivers patient-family centered care in a culturally competent manner utilizing and promoting evidence based practice standards of quality, safety and service.
Active Florida RN license required Seven months of RN experience in BMT or Oncology Associate degree in Nursing or Bachelor’s degree in Nursing, BSN preferred RNs hired with an Associate degree will have 3 years from their date of hire to complete the BSN degree BLS and ACLS required Certification in area of practice preferred
